New Vulnerability in Microsoft Windows Platform Binary Table Could Let Hackers Easily Install Rootkits
Malware and Vulnerabilities
September 23, 2021
The Hacker News
Security researchers have disclosed an unpatched weakness in Microsoft WPBT affecting all Windows-based devices since Windows 8 that could be potentially exploited to install a rootkit.
